Oriental Rail Infrastructure Ltd consolidated sales down 10.36% on year in Q2FY2026, net profit softened by 9.51%
11-Aug-2026, 06:50
Oriental Rail Infrastructure Ltd share price gained 0.26% to Rs 113.9. The Company's net profit eased 9.51% to Rs 10.75 crore, while revenue from operations slipped 10.36% to Rs 137.58 crore in Q2FY26 over Q1FY26. The market capitalization of Other Industrial Products industry group stocks on BSE stood at Rs 69248.05 crore, slipping 4.01%. It has remained flat over last one week and moved up slightly by 4.15% in last one month while the market capitalization of Oriental Rail Infrastructure Ltd has eased by 0.57% and 25.87% in the same period respectively. Profit before tax (PBT) of Oriental Rail Infrastructure Ltd stood at Rs 14.47 crore in Q2 FY26, expanding by 74.13% year-on-year, and dropping 10.07% quarter-on-quarter. EBITDA came in at Rs 19 crore, jumping 48.89% YoY and declining 8.68% sequentially. Total expenses marginally dropped 9.83% to Rs 119.2 crore in Q2FY26 over Q2FY25. During the quarter, cost of materials consumed stood at Rs 109.02 crore, slightly declining by 8.14% YoY, while employee benefits expense was at Rs 8.14 crore, contracting 9.76% YoY. For the TTM ended FY26, revenue from operations rose 14.45% to Rs 602.22 crore, while net profit slipped by 2.63% to Rs 29.22 crore, compared to previous TTM. EBITDA surged by 6383% to Rs 64.07 crore, and PBT expanded by 12.63% to Rs 44.4 crore compared to previous TTM. The company's consolidated net cash flow from operating activities stood at Rs 23.52 crore in FY26, as against Rs 5.78 crore in FY25. Oriental Rail Infrastructure Ltd crashed 27.08% in last one year, underperforming the benchmark BSE Sensex which has softened by 2.56% during the same period.
